> I have set some Appointment Reminders to let me know when to do
> various tasks at my work. How do I set the Reminders to be
> displayed on top of ANY windows that I might have open at the time?
> Right now, they are only displayed if I happen to have Outlook open
> at the time that the Reminder goes off. Thank you for your response.
Unless Outlook is running you will not get reminders. There may be some
third-party tools that open Outlook in the background, but Outlook is still
open, so why not just open it and leave it open?
I don't believe you can force the reminder window to always appear on top of
all other windows. It always does for me, but there's no option that
controls that.
